Bright Beginnings


Do you have a new baby or a toddler, or know someone who does? United Way of Weld County’s Bright Beginnings Program provides Warm Welcome home visits that offer support and information to parents of newborns on health, safety, child care, community resources, low cost health insurance, early brain development, and the importance of reading to children from birth. Moving On visits are available for parents of children ages 12-24 months offering information and tools that help families encourage language development during the child’s second year of life.

Child Care Resource and Referral


United Way of Weld County’s Child Care Resource and Referral Program supports families by supplying information and referrals to licensed child care providers. The program supports child care providers through recruitment, financial assistance, mentoring, training and technical assistance.  For persons wanting to provide quality licensed child care, the program provides professional development, technical assistance, and licensing information. Families with special needs children are supported through problem solving, training and technical assistance.

Child Care Assistance/Family Business Solutions


United Way of Weld County’s Child Care Assistance/Family Business Solutions Programs works with families who are finding it difficult to pay for child care and with employers to create family friendly work environments and employer-sponsored child care assistance programs.
